When consulting with Turkish surgeons for hysteroscopic myomectomy, you should verify their international credentials and surgical approach to fibroids. Focus your questions on their specific training in minimally invasive techniques and how they manage complex cases to ensure the best results for your recovery.
- Surgical expertise: Ask if they hold European Society of Gynaecological Endoscopy (ESGE) or board certifications.
- Procedural staging: Clarify if your fibroid requires one session or a staged two-part removal process.
- Equipment choice: Inquire if they use traditional resectoscopes or newer tissue removal systems for safety.
- Fertility impact: Discuss the timeline for trying to conceive and how they prevent uterine adhesions.
